Highlights
Are people in Cody older or younger than people in Upper Sandusky?
- The Median Age in Cody is 1.4 years older than in Upper Sandusky.

Are housing costs cheaper in Cody or Upper Sandusky?
- Cody housing costs are 191.1% more expensive than Upper Sandusky hous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, Cody or Upper Sandusky?
- The average commute for residents of Cody is 0.5 minutes shorter than it is for residents of Upper Sandusky.

Things to do in Cody?
Cody WY is an iconic western town with wide open spaces and magnificent views right out your front window! Home to Buffalo Bill Center of the West Museum, lots of camping & fishing opportunities up highway 14a dubbed the Chief Joseph Byway, shopping & restaurants down main street - there's something for everyone!
